Chrysochus
dogbane leaf beetles, milkweed beetles
Chrysochus is a genus of leaf beetles in the subfamily Eumolpinae, established in 1836 by Louis Alexandre Auguste Chevrolat. The genus name derives from Greek χρυσοχόος, meaning 'goldsmith,' referencing the striking metallic coloration of its members. The genus contains at least eight described species distributed across North America, Europe, and Asia, with six species in the Palearctic realm and two in North America. Species in this genus are specialized herbivores of plants in the dogbane and milkweed families (Apocynaceae and Asclepiadaceae).
Chrysochus auratus
Dogbane Leaf Beetle, Dogbane Beetle
Chrysochus auratus is a leaf beetle in the family Chrysomelidae, notable for its striking iridescent blue-green coloration with coppery or golden metallic highlights. This beetle is strictly associated with dogbane plants (Apocynum spp.), feeding on leaves as adults and roots as larvae. It has evolved specialized physiological and behavioral adaptations to overcome the toxic cardenolide defenses of its host plants, including a modified Na+/K+-ATPase enzyme that allows it to process and even sequester these compounds for its own chemical defense against predators.
Labidomera
milkweed leaf beetle
Labidomera is a genus of leaf beetles (Chrysomelidae) in the tribe Chrysomelini. The genus includes several species, with L. clivicollis being the most studied and widely distributed. Members are strongly associated with milkweed plants (Asclepias) and related genera. The genus exhibits unusual larval locomotion and participates in Müllerian mimicry rings with other orange-and-black milkweed insects.
Labidomera clivicollis
Swamp Milkweed Leaf Beetle, Milkweed Leaf Beetle
Labidomera clivicollis is a large leaf beetle specialized on milkweeds (Asclepias spp.). Adults and larvae feed on milkweed foliage, sequestering cardiac glycosides for chemical defense. The species exhibits aposematic orange and black coloration as part of a Müllerian mimicry complex with monarch butterflies and other milkweed feeders. Reproduction is photoperiodically controlled, with short day lengths inducing adult diapause. Larvae suffer high predation mortality, particularly from ground-dispersing predators.
Lygaeinae
Lygaeinae is a subfamily of ground bugs (Hemiptera: Lygaeidae) commonly known as milkweed bugs. Members are characterized by ancestral adaptations for sequestering cardenolides—potent cardiac glycosides from host plants—using resistant Na+/K+-ATPases. These coevolved traits enable chemical defense against predators and have facilitated host shifts to cardenolide-producing plants across multiple families. The subfamily exhibits diverse feeding strategies from dietary specialists to generalists, with sequestration mediating predator-prey interactions with vertebrates and invertebrates.
Tetraopes annulatus
Ringed Long-horned Beetle
Tetraopes annulatus is a species of longhorn beetle in the subfamily Lamiinae, described by John Lawrence LeConte in 1847. It is distributed across the northern United States and southern Canada, with records from Alberta, Manitoba, and Saskatchewan. Like other members of the genus Tetraopes, this species is a milkweed specialist, with larvae feeding on roots and adults feeding on foliage.
Tetraopes femoratus
Red-femured Milkweed Borer
Tetraopes femoratus is a longhorned beetle (family Cerambycidae) in the subfamily Lamiinae, described by John Lawrence LeConte in 1847. It is one of several North American milkweed borer beetles in the genus Tetraopes, all of which are specialized feeders on milkweeds (Asclepias spp.). The species occurs across western and central North America from Canada to Mexico, with records from the western United States and Great Plains region. Adults are typically encountered in late summer and fall, with September collecting records from Oklahoma and late August observations from sagebrush habitats in Nevada.
Tetraopes pilosus
Pilose Milkweed Beetle
Tetraopes pilosus is a longhorned beetle in the family Cerambycidae, described by Chemsak in 1963. It is a milkweed specialist restricted to Quaternary sandhills of the central and southern Great Plains. Adults are characterized by dense white pubescence and bright red-and-black aposematic coloration. The species is closely associated with sand milkweed (Asclepias arenaria), feeding on both foliage as adults and roots as larvae.
